Polished concrete flooring is simply a concrete floor that has been treated with a chemical densifier to fill in the holes pores and ground down similar to sanding wood with progressively finer grinding tools.
Depending on the polishing abrasives and procedures used it s possible to achieve different ranges of polish and different levels of sheen from matte to a wet and glassy mirror.
